Monday, November 21, 2016

Earworm of the Afternoon -- Boomerang Baby

I had no idea that Les Claypool and Sean Lennon were collaborating until last night, but it's a great album and I've already listened to this song a zillion times ("Alexa, repeat last track.). Neat stuff.